FCF Yield % is calculated as Free Cash Flow divided by Market Capitalization. It is a financial solvency ratio that compares the free cash flow a company is expected to earn against its market value.

As of today, Fidelity China Special Situations's Trailing 12-Month Free Cash Flow is £156.5 Mil, and Market Cap is £1,117.8 Mil. Therefore, Fidelity China Special Situations's FCF Yield % for today is 14.00%.

Fidelity China Special Situations FCF Yield % Calculation

FCF Yield % is a financial solvency ratio that compares the free cash flow a company is expected to earn against its market value.

Fidelity China Special Situations's FCF Yield % for the fiscal year that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

FCF Yield %=Free Cash Flow / Market Cap
=156.53 / 1292.2084
=12.11%

Fidelity China Special Situations's annualized FCF Yield % for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

FCF Yield %=Free Cash Flow * Annualized Factor / Market Cap
=59.612 * 2 / 1292.2084
=9.23%

Fidelity China Special Situations Business Description

Address Beech Gate, Millfield Lane, Lower Kingswood, Tadworth, Surrey, GBR, KT20 6RP
Fidelity China Special Situations PLC offers investors building a diversified portfolio direct exposure to China. The Company's investment objective is to achieve long-term capital growth through an actively managed portfolio mainly comprising securities issued by companies in China, both listed and unlisted, as well as Chinese companies listed elsewhere. The Company may also invest in companies with interests in China. Its portfolio may consist of equities, index-linked securities, equity-linked notes, other debt securities, cash deposits, money market instruments, foreign currency exchange transactions and other interests, including derivatives such as futures, options and contracts for difference.
